π Key Responsibilities
β
Lead the oversight of SPGI Digital Solutions as an affiliate providing critical Information, Communication & Technology services
- Develop and monitor an affiliate contract with Digital Solutions, including Service Level Agreements.
- Oversee the Affiliate Risk Assessment, including the Vendor Compliance Controls Assessment and implement solutions to any issues identified.
- Organise and run the Digital Solutions oversight meeting and validate that Engagement Owner-level oversight meetings are occurring.
- Ensure Digital Solutions is providing relevant and timely data and information to Engagement Owners and Ratingsβ management.
- Liaise with Digital Solutions for risk and control management activities, including but not limited to Internal Audit findings, controls testing, risk management and responding to regulators.
- Connect key stakeholders, activities and projects across In-Business Controls, Ratings Technology and Digital Solutions.

β
Lead and support broader vendor / affiliate oversight activities, with a particular focus on technology & data
- Implement and manage affiliate governance measures for potential new affiliate engagements, such as SPGI Enterprise Data Organization and Kensho, for example.
- Maintain governance over existing Ratingsβ affiliates, including, for example, conducting risk re-certifications, updating contracts and conducting monitoring, where needed.
- Ensure relevant affiliate due diligence is in place for existing intercompany data providers, such as Market Intelligence and Commodity Insights.

π Company Context
Industry: Financial Services. S&P Global is a leading provider of essential intelligence for the global capital, commodity, and automotive markets.
Company Size: 10,001+ employees. As a large organization, S&P Global offers extensive resources and opportunities for career growth and development.
Founded: 1986. S&P Global has a rich history and established reputation in the financial services industry.
Company Description:
- S&P Global provides governments, businesses, and individuals with market data, expertise, and technology solutions for confident decision-making.
- The company spans from global energy solutions to sustainable finance solutions, helping customers perform investment analysis, navigate sustainability and energy transition across supply chains, and more.
- S&P Global is widely sought after by many of the worldβs leading organizations to provide credit ratings, competitive benchmarking, and data-driven analytics in global capital markets, commodity, and automotive markets.
- The companyβs divisions include S&P Global Market Intelligence, S&P Global Ratings, S&P Global Commodity Insights, S&P Global Mobility, S&P Dow Jones Indices, and the renowned S&P 500 index. Additionally, S&P Global Sustainable1 brings sustainability benchmarking, analytics, and evaluations together, to help customers achieve their sustainability goals.
